How Long Will a Sump Pump Battery Backup Last?
The duration a sump pump battery reserve will click here function depends on quite a few things. Generally, most battery kinds , like sealed lead acid , provide around 8-12 clocks of backup power. However, this prediction can fluctuate significantly. Usage rate, battery 's age , and the overall power demanded by the unit all have a role . A fresher battery will generally function longer than an aged one. Furthermore, repeated use will diminish the energy faster. It's essential to regularly test your power supply and think about replacement after 3-5 years, or sooner if function weakens .

Sump Pump Battery Backup Maintenance: Ensuring Peace of Mind
Protecting your home from flooding requires proactive sump pump maintenance , particularly for those relying on a power backup. Forgetting this vital feature can lead to costly repairs and avoidable distress during a blackout . To ensure your battery backup operates reliably, begin with a straightforward visual inspection of the system. Look for deterioration on the terminals and wipe any deposits with a metal brush. Next, test the battery's charge reading – most contemporary pumps have an display. Finally, think about a qualified evaluation yearly , especially if you aren't confident performing the procedures yourself.
- Confirm battery voltage .
- Clean terminal corrosion .
- Run the backup pump periodically.
